  • Abstract
    A new wideband magneto-electric dipole antenna composed of a horizontal bowtie electric dipole and a vertically oriented folded shorted patch antenna is designed. The antenna is excited by a stair-shaped probe feed without the need of an additional balun. A prototype was fabricated and measured. Results show that an impedance bandwidth of 95.2%, with {\\rm SWR}\\leq 2 from 1.65 GHz to 4.65 GHz, was achieved. Stable radiation pattern with low cross polarization, low back radiation, nearly identical E- and H-plane patterns and an antenna gain of 7.9 \\pm 0.9 dBi was found over the operating frequencies.
